HIGH VOLTAGE, HIGH CURRENT POWER SWITCH
DESCRIPTION
The BUW44, BUW45 and BUW46 are multiepi- taxial mesa NPN transistors in Jedec TO-3 metal case intended in fast switching applications for high output powers.
